Dhillon spent the better part of a decade restoring antique quilts, sailors’ frocks, and eighteenth-century samplers. What she noticed, thread by thread, was that the pieces that survived centuries of wear, washing, and neglect had one thing in common: their construction had been over-engineered at the stress points—especially the seams. And the thread used was almost always a densely spun, high-twist cotton or linen, often dyed a distinctive indigo or steel blue.
